what makes you think it sounds rob brown and not sean booth??

 

sean has a very distinctive drum programming style. he can pick up a drum machine and make it sound like him, if that makes sense. his style sounds hip-hop influenced, but with a very clipped, almost militaristic feel to it. he's got his own unique sense of timing. robs got a looser, funkier feel to his stuff, much more improv based. you really get a sense of how they interact listening to their concert bootlegs (esp. the untilted & quaristice tour stuff).

 

of course, i have no way of knowing for sure how this track was done. maybe it was a jam the 2 of them did, maybe it was sean intentionally trying to do a rob-style track, who knows. just from an initial listen, my first impression was that this sounds more like rob.

 

on one hand, i don't like disecting this stuff. i like the 'autechre' mystique and the sense of mystery behind it. on the other hand, the fanboy in me can't help but want to peek under the hood a little bit and figure out how this stuff is made.
